The role
In this role, you will work closely with stakeholders to understand business needs and translate them into clear, actionable requirements that drive digital improvements. You will shape user journeys, support the development of strong business cases, and help deliver solutions that enhance customer experience, streamline processes, and maximise business value.
Location: You will be based from Bicester Village 2 - 3 times a week (with occasional travel to London / Europe).
What you'll be doing:
- Produce high quality requirements documentation (such as BRD, User Stories, Use Cases and Acceptance Criteria)
- Assist the business with business case development for proposed initiatives and requirements
- Participate in business process design and solution design workshops
- Develop test scripts from the use cases and assist with User Acceptance Testing
- Work closely with IT and business delivery teams to ensure smooth trial / POC
- Work closely with training resource to onboard changes into the business
- Review and understand multiple designs and ensure formation of a creative and consistent solution
What we're looking for:
- Minimum 3 years’ experience in business analysis, at least 2 of which are working as part of complex business change programmes
- A thorough understanding of all different aspects of business analysis
- Experience of structured methodologies such as TDD, Agile, and Waterfall
- Confidence to facilitate Workshops / deliver Training / hold Road Shows
- Strong analytical skills, able to map out and understand complex, interdependent issues
